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from York to Abingdon is to drive which costs £40 - £65 and takes 3h 15m.
The fastest way to get from York to Abingdon is to drive which takes 3h 15m and costs £40 - £65.
No, there is no direct train from York to Abingdon. However, there are services departing from York and arriving at Oxford via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 48m.
The distance between York and Abingdon is 201 miles. The road distance is 185.4 miles.
The best way to get from York to Abingdon without a car is to train which takes 3h 48m and costs £100 - £150.
It takes approximately 3h 48m to get from York to Abingdon, including transfers.
York to Abingdon train services, operated by Cross Country, depart from York station.
York to Abingdon train services, operated by Cross Country, arrive at Oxford station.
Yes, the driving distance between York to Abingdon is 185 miles. It takes approximately 3h 15m to drive from York to Abingdon.
